Colonial Chart And Maps Apush The 13 colonies consisted of delaware, pennsylvania, new jersey, georgia, connecticut, massachusetts bay, maryland, south carolina, new hampshire, virginia, new york, north carolina, and rhode island (and the providence plantations). the colonies eventually spread over almost the entire eastern seaboard of what would become the united states as. Massachusetts, rhode island, new hampshire, connecticut. the dominion of new england (1686 89) combined these colonies under one governor sir edmund andros was highly unpopular. massachusetts. in 1692 many women were punished under the salem witchcraft trials in this colony. new york, pennsylvania, delaware, new jersey.
